Course Objective

The aim is to enable students to develop learning-teaching strategies around images and their effective use in language teaching.

Learning Outcomes of the Course Unit

1   Have the necessary knowledge about images and types of images.
2   Ability to understand image analysis approaches
3   Ability to understand basic strategies on how images are applied in teaching French
4   Be able to examine various visual languages based on image-image analysis of visual semiotics
5   Ability to analyze techniques for using images in teaching French
6   Ability to apply visual techniques and strategies used in teaching French.
